Re: Any chance for this rig . . .
Protools need to have a physically separate hard drive for the audio files. (not just a separate partition). It must be a completely separate hard drive running 7200RPM or faster. For notebooks, this usually means an external firewire drive with the Oxford 911 chipset. Your firewire interface must have the compatible Texas Instrument chipset also.
